On average across the year,
yes, Greece is hotter than
Bridgeport, Connecticut
.
Greece has an average temperature of 18°C/64°F and Bridgeport, Connecticut has an average temperature of 12°C/54°F.
Greece's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F, which is hotter than Bridgeport, Connecticut's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F).
On average across the year, no, Greece is not colder than Bridgeport, Connecticut . Greece has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F and Bridgeport, Connecticut has an average minimum temperature of 8°C/46°F.
On average across the year,
no, Greece has less rain than
Bridgeport, Connecticut. Greece has an average annual rainfall of 289mm and Bridgeport, Connecticut has an average annual rainfall of 1269mm.
Greece's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 48mm, which is drier than Bridgeport, Connecticut's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 126mm).
